    The road to 250 continues as we now know details on issue 247 out in early September.



    SPAWN #247
    STORY: TODD MCFARLANE
    ART: SZYMON KUDRANSKI
    COVER: Greg Capullo & TODD MCFARLANE
    SEPTEMBER 3 / 32 PAGES / FC / T+ / $2.99
    Sara is rushed to the hospital after the unthinkable happens at her apartment. Everyone comes to her aid, but each has a separate agenda that puts not only Sara, but also Jim in danger.
